What to do??? It really isn’t hard, but you will need to untrain yourself into taking deep dives into fear, and instead, refocus where your attention lies.
How do I do this??? The fastest, most effective way I know is breathing. Yes, I said breathing.
First sit comfortably wherever you are. Notice if your shoulders, arms, hips, back are tense. Consciously untense them now. When that is done, take a deep belly breath to the count of 5. Hold to the count of 6. And release that breath to the count of 7. Do this several times until you feel that your fear level and greatly decreased.
Remove yourself from what or who is causing the fear if possible. (Most of the time it will be.)
Make it a point to catch yourself falling into fear and follow the above steps. This will take some practice! Ego loves us to be in fear. Ego eats fear for breakfast!

I am attempting to catch your attention now before the next wave of fear sweeps you away.
1. Remove yourself from what/who is causing that fear if possible. Ie change the channel on the tv.
2. Use the triangular breathing I just taught you. In for 5, hold for 6, release for 7.
3. When the fearful incident has passed, and you are thinking clearly again, make a new plan for yourself. This is your plan.
4. Remember how we are instructed on airplanes to put the oxygen mask on ourselves first! True that. You will do a far better job of helping others (if need be) if you have taken care of business first.
